Tasting Note

Luminous gold; lemon meringue, Mirabelle plum, white flowers, brioche and toasted almond. Bright citrus acidity, fine mousse, chalky minerality and a long, saline finish.


Food Pairing

Western: oysters, smoked salmon, pâté en croûte, roast chicken with cream sauce, Comté, Parmesan. Asian: sushi and sashimi, tempura, dim sum, Peking duck, light Chinese seafood dishes.


Production Method

Traditional method (Méthode Champenoise); blend of Grand & Premier Cru lots with reserve wines; aged 3–5 years on lees; disgorged and dosed at ~7–9 g/L; malolactic often avoided.


Vineyard Info

Maison Gosset, founded 1584 in Aÿ, is one of Champagne’s oldest houses. Primarily a négociant-seller sourcing Grand and Premier Cru vineyards; known for extended lees aging and terroir-driven, structured Champagnes.
